Spicy Vegetable and Egg Curry

This hearty Spicy Vegetable and Egg Curry combines the earthy flavors of yam, potato, and carrot with the tanginess of tomatoes and the heat of chillies, all brought together with aromatic masala powders. Perfectly paired with fluffy rice for a fulfilling lunch.

easy 25 min 350 cal
Steps

1. Heat oil in a pan over medium heat and add cumin seeds. Let them splutter. 2. Add the diced yam, potato, and carrot. Sauté for 5-7 minutes until they start to soften. 3. Add the chopped tomato and green chilli. Cook until the tomatoes break down and mix well. 4. Sprinkle turmeric powder, garam masala, and salt. Stir to combine all the spices and vegetables. 5. Add a splash of water, cover, and simmer for 10 minutes until the vegetables are tender. 6. Make a small well in the center and crack the egg into it. Cover and cook for another 3-4 minutes until the egg is cooked to your liking. 7. Garnish with fresh cilantro and serve hot with rice.

Ingredients

1 small yam, peeled and diced 1 small potato, peeled and diced 1 small carrot, diced 1 medium tomato, chopped 1 green chilli, slit 1 egg 1 tbsp oil 1/2 tsp cumin seeds 1/2 tsp turmeric powder 1 tsp garam masala Salt to taste Fresh cilantro for garnish
